Page 4-44 105SL Maintenance Manual 32056L Rev. 2 12/4/01
SECTION 4 PREVENTIVE AND CORRECTIVE MAINTENANCE
3. Slide the outer shaft collar off the shaft.
4. Remove and discard the felt washer.
5. Slide the spindle off the shaft.
6. Remove and discard the felt washer.
7. Slide the inner felt washer onto the shaft and insert it onto the lip of the inner shaft
collar.
8. Slide the spindle onto the shaft.
9. Install the outer felt washer onto the outer shaft collar, making sure it is seated on the
lip.
10. Slide the shaft collar and spring onto the shaft.
NOTE: The farther onto the shaft the adjustment nut is threaded the greater the
spindle tension.
11. Thread the adjustment nut onto the shaft until it is approximately in the original position.
12. Perform the “Spindle Tension Adjustment” on page 4-39. Thread the adjusting nut until
the tension is correct, and tighten the two set screws to secure the nut.

1. Refer to RRP No. 1 on page 4-10 and place the power switch in the Off (O) position
and disconnect the AC power cord. Disconnect the data cables.
2. Open the media cover.
3. Open the printhead and remove the media and ribbon. Close the printhead.
4. Refer to RRP No. 2 on page 4-12 and remove the electronics cover.
5. Refer to RRP No. 9 on page 4-23 and remove the main drive belt.
6. Refer to Figure 4-33 and loosen, but do not remove, the two set screws in the platen
roller pulley.
7. Pull the platen roller pulley and spacer off of the platen roller shaft.
8. When facing the front of the printer, slide the platen roller to the right. Remove the
C-clip, washer, and right bearing from the platen roller.
9. Slide the platen roller as far to the left as possible to free the right end from the side
plate. Remove the platen roller.
